addCabal :: ReaderT Cmds IO ()
addCabal = do
    dbFn <- cfgGet dbFile
    db <- liftIO $ readDb dbFn
    pD <- cfgGet patchDir
    cbls <- cfgGet cbls
    dR <- cfgGet dryRun
    genPkgs <- liftIO $ mapM (\ c -> withTemporaryDirectory "/tmp/cblrepo." (readCabal pD c)) cbls
    let pkgNames = map ((\ (P.PackageName n) -> n ) . P.pkgName . package . packageDescription) genPkgs
    let tmpDb = filter (\ p -> not $ pkgName p `elem` pkgNames) db
    case doAddCabal tmpDb genPkgs of
        Left (unSats, brksOthrs) -> liftIO (mapM_ printUnSat unSats >> mapM_ printBrksOth brksOthrs)
        Right newDb -> liftIO $ unless dR $ saveDb newDb dbFn

doAddCabal db pkgs = let
        (succs, fails) = partition (canBeAdded db) pkgs
        newDb = foldl addPkg2 db (map (fromJust . finalizeToCblPkg db) succs)
        unSats = catMaybes $ map (finalizeToDeps db) fails
        genPkgName = ((\ (P.PackageName n) -> n ) . P.pkgName . package . packageDescription)
        genPkgVer = P.pkgVersion . package . packageDescription
        brksOthrs = filter (not . null . snd) $ map (\ p -> ((genPkgName p, genPkgVer p), checkDependants db (genPkgName p) (genPkgVer p))) fails
    in case (succs, fails) of
        (_, []) -> Right newDb
        ([], _) -> Left (unSats, brksOthrs)
        (_, _) -> doAddCabal newDb fails

canBeAdded db p = let
        finable = either (const False) (const True) (finalizePkg db p)
        n = ((\ (P.PackageName n) -> n ) . P.pkgName . package . packageDescription) p
        v = P.pkgVersion $ package $ packageDescription p
        depsOK = null $ checkDependants db n v
    in finable && depsOK

finalizeToCblPkg db p = case finalizePkg db p of
    Right (pd, _) -> Just $ createCblPkg pd
    _ -> Nothing

finalizeToDeps db p = case finalizePkg db p of
    Left ds -> Just $ (((\ (P.PackageName n) -> n ) . P.pkgName . package . packageDescription) p, ds)
    _ -> Nothing
